Table 1:

Metabolic processes regulated by HNF4α

HNF4α manipulation Organism Effect Reference
Liver-specific HNF4α deletion Mouse Disrupted bile acid conjugation [31, 91]
Liver-specific HNF4α deletion Mouse Disrupted blood coagulation homeostasis [30]
Liver-specific HNF4α deletion Mouse Defective ureagenesis [92]
Liver-specific HNF4α deletion Mouse Decreased expression of genes involved in amino acid metabolism [32]
INS-1 Cell line with dominant negative mutant HNF4α Rat Blunted insulin release induced by glucose [93]
siRNA-mediated knockdown of HNF4α in isolated hepatocytes Rat Decreased glucose production [94]
Hepatocyte-specific HNF4α deletion Mouse Disrupted lipid and carbohydrate homeostasis [34]
Small hairpin RNA-mediated deletion of HNF4α Mouse Disrupted triglyceride and cholesterol homeostasis [35]
Hepatocyte-specific HNF4α deletion Mouse Steatosis and depletion of glycogen [33]
Liver-specific deletion Mouse Altered hepatic fatty acid metabolism [95]
Antisense RNA or siRNA mediated knockdown of HNF4α in human hepatocytes Human Reduced expression of genes involved in drug metabolism [28, 29]
